Latest News on remote qa jobs

Importance of Software Testing while in the IT Industry


Introduction and Importance

Software development companies dedicate a considerable level of resources and manpower for the development of apps In accordance with requirements specified by enterprises or persons. Even so, subsequent to development of these kinds of apps/software, companies are demanded to make certain this kind of software/apps conduct in accordance Together with the client's demands. Making sure that any and all bugs within the software are determined previous to the deployment, various testing methods are executed through the IT industry. The importance of This is certainly directly associated with the power of software to measure as much as its probable. If the new software is unable to execute the activity it had been designed for, the customer may possibly face severe losses as a consequence of stoppage of work and likewise adversely have an impact on the small business from the software development corporation. The scope of these techniques is to aid identification of a problem from the software, fixing of these kinds of problems just isn't within while in the scope of software testing. Many of the major methodologies implemented by companies from the IT industry include things like Common, Load, Functional and Regression Testing.

Normal Testing

This refers to the normal tests completed on software/apps to ensure the functionality of freshly created software. A few of the prevalent tests involved as component of normal Quality Assurance techniques are Website efficiency and usefulness testing. The internet overall performance testing treatment is usually engaged in analyzing the online efficiency of an online-centered software software or a web site. Usability testing is actually a generally subjective approach, which makes sure that the software is capable of staying used properly inside of a specified set of situation. The intent is always to discover the final working capacity in the software/software being tested and to help you builders identify a few of the regions of improvement for your software. A software development business ordinarily performs normal testing of software/apps as well as other far more Superior methods to make sure that the software conforms on the pre-defined operational capabilities specified with the customer/person group.

Load Testing

The load testing technique simulates running situations from the software/application through intervals of higher/usual load to gauge the impact of this kind of variations to the functioning of the software/software. This is simply not similar to stress testing, for the reason that load testing checks the operational capabilities in the event of equally typical load and higher load circumstances, although tension testing makes an attempt to induce mistakes in typical operations by making use of greater program load. This is regarded as a form of non-functional testing, that is undertaken by software development companies to gauge the multi-consumer support capabilities of the application.

As being a typically used observe within the software industry, its certain aims are widely disputed plus the expression is commonly used in conjunctions with volume, reliability, software effectiveness and concurrency testing. By making use of load testing, developers can attempt to ascertain The key reason why for gradual effectiveness of software. The common good reasons for these types of gradual reaction typically include load balancing amongst various servers, shopper-facet processing, network congestion/latency, accessible databases services and/or bugs in the applying server(s) or software. The usage of load testing is recommended for software/applications, which happen to be subjected to SLA (support amount agreement) for making sure the software is capable of supporting a number of people. As the technique simulates an increase in technique load by using multiple Digital end users, several software are currently available to perform load testing. Many of the major load-testing equipment employed by developers globally are IBM Rational General performance Tester, Apache JMeter, LoadRunner and so on. Additionally, a load testing Software usually favored by software testing companies in India is obtainable as Component of the Visual Studio Supreme Version of Microsoft.

Functional Testing

This type of testing is actually a variety of black-box testing based upon the specifications with the software components staying tested. The capabilities of certain parts from the software are feeding inputs and checking the output Consequently attained. In functional testing, the internal framework of the program is seldom viewed as therefore, it is classed as a sort of black-box testing. The true secret ways associated with functional testing consist of identification of capabilities, which the software is anticipated to accomplish, development of enter facts according to requirements from the determined functions, analyzing output determined by the specs of These features, executing the exam circumstance followed by comparison of your received output vs. the expected output. Functional testing is not really similar to procedure testing as process testing will involve validation of a system compared to the posted procedure or consumer specifications, Whilst, functional testing is performed by checking a software with respect to set up technical specs and available design and style paperwork for that software/apps.

Regression Testing

The regression testing refers to any type of software testing, which tries to identify bugs, that happen to be present in both the functional or the non-functional areas of a process subsequent to making modifications for example configuration and patch changes. The true secret perform of regression testing is to make certain that the use of a patch or up grade won't lead to the introduction of a completely new bug into the existing technique. Additionally, regression testing aids be certain that the variations in one segment of your software never induce changes in Yet another Section of the software's code. Some of the generally utilized regression testing procedures include the usage of earlier tests to check for alterations in system Procedure and the look for of any previously set bugs, which experienced re-emerged subsequent to introduction of The brand new code. Preset bugs in software typically re-arise and regression testing is amongst the main solutions to make certain that these types of re-emergence is identified and easily managed before any lasting harm occurs. Software development companies regularly conduct regression testing of software/programs just after any change in coding like usage of patches etcetera. to ensure that the functionality of the application is unimpaired. This kind of repetitive testing is normally automatic through the use of an external Device for example Bamboo, TeamCity, Jenkins, Hudson, Tinderbox or BuildBot. This kind of testing is generally carried out from the QA staff in the event of main software development companies, nonetheless, more compact companies are sometimes engaged in outsourcing these expert services to companies specializing in the sphere of software QA and testing.

What is actually Next?

As new technologies emerge, a lot more testing processes are now being formulated and executed by corporations all over the world to make sure that new software execute Based on their necessities and technical specs even though pressure or when further performance is released in the software. The emerging testing alternatives, which can be driven by new technology, are designed to reduce the time and methods expected for testing so that you can streamline the standard Handle / top quality assurance companies connected with software development. Some added kinds of testing, which can be now used in the software industry are white box testing, program testing, non-functional testing, acceptance testing and integration testing. Each of those testing was created to establish and resolve software/software limitations in a selected list of conditions; as a result they are practical for software testing carried out in the event of distinct quality assurance and testing strategies.

 

Here i will discuss The Necessities Of Software Testing Jobs!


Software bugs are not just bothersome but they might find yourself creating a gap in your pockets too. They may be pricey, costing companies many rupees in correcting it, in legal problems and reduced product sales. These software glitches is usually The main reason driving Bodily hurt and, in the worst circumstance, fatalities.

This is where software testing comes into the image and saves our techniques and knowledge from falling aside. Software testing has grown as among the list of important facets of software development existence cycle. Nowadays, corporations are expending huge amounts of funds in establishing software that's defect cost-free.

Occupations in Software Testing

The at any time evolving industry of software testing could be a excellent occupation solution major of deserving considerations! These days, candidates with software testing capabilities undoubtedly are a warm commodity in the IT marketplace. The job industry is flooded with software testing jobs, regardless of The situation and practical experience bracket.

What's more, software testing companies are during the expansion mode and so are easily looking for expert people serious about pursuing a job in testing and excellent assurance. Occupations In this particular industry are Individually gratifying and expansion oriented, but they don't seem to be for everybody. A vocation in testing necessitates quite a lot of labor, determination and fervour.

From currently being testing government, you can go to better positions like senior examination engineer, check lead to take a look at manager or even can work like a QA lead or QA supervisor. Testers handle a wide range of testing instruments. The choices accessible are bounteous

Important Parts for Software Testers

Testers are high in desire from the current economic state of affairs are get critical positions in companies. Let us determine What exactly are the most important parts that testers should focus so that you can transfer up the company ladder.

Industry Knowledge

Strong knowledge in domain space of software improves the employability with the testing industry experts. You will discover domains like BFSI, telecom, healthcare, and manufacturing, embedded etc. Additional, there are distinctive sorts of certification programs obtainable pertaining to every of these domains.

Automation Testing Resource Knowledge

At present, There's a heavy demand from customers for automation and general performance testers. A robust grip in excess of scripting languages of such applications is essential prerequisite in succeeding in examination automation.

Communication Skills

Owning productive conversation abilities are necessary for each individual task profile. Testers are necessary to document so a lot of things like take a look at circumstances, exam strategies, bug experiences, etc. Also, They may be needed to readily communicate with builders (in the event of any specifications or bugs concern) and so fantastic verbal and created conversation is necessary to succeed in testing jobs.

Certifications

QAI, ASQ, ISQTB etcetera., you will find bunch of other institutes which can be giving testing certifications. These certifications can definitely make it easier to in securing a work of your preference. Further more, you will find managerial certifications also offered, which often can guide the testers to move up the Expert ladder.

Comprehensive Complex Knowledge

A reliable software tester needs to have fantastic specialized expertise. A good knowledge in regions like MS Workplace, Open up Workplace and so forth and testing resources like QTP, Loadrunner in conjunction with seem knowledge of software beneath test are must have skills of software tester.

 

Work From your home Jobs (WFH Jobs): Work Comfortably


It is often claimed that Performing from your home is similar to working at your own private protection and convenience. But, the issue is whether it is a respectable option or not simply because from the jet-established world that you choose to and I live in instructions and dictates a lot of insistence on not believing every particular person and thing that we encounter. Each day, you will discover tales while in the information about cons and falsified work options. The created engineering permits you to locate a occupation, even just after getting confined into the four walls of your home because of to various reasons, whether it is nearly anything connected to your wellbeing or anything to accomplish with your option to work from an area it is possible to get in touch with your own personal but numerous a occasions, these possibilities generally is a battle to attain. Hence, there are plenty of startups or virtual application software which removes this blinded hindsight and thereby generating you get paid easily.

Things you require if you wish to start out Doing the job from a household, probably instantly:

- The first and foremost detail you must have even when you're just pondering making use of for work from your home internships or component-time or entire-time jobs is an Connection to the internet, preferably wi-fi network link so that you Never skip vital e-mails for intern-views. Even to simply seek out jobs, you need internet as the company, if thinking about your application, will Speak to you by e-mail first so which they can request a sample of your work or question you to definitely mail your resume or set up a day for the telephonic interview.

- The next thing you may need is not a facility, but an attribute of the personality and that is audio talent and knowledge concerning the group of The work that you are applying for. Ability is available in the listing of primary specifications. A work from your home career is usually your initial task or your initially compensated internship, so the memory hocus pocus attached to it is rather Specific and because you are within the initial stages of one's career, You could have to wrestle and the struggle is no different than having difficulties for pursuing any vocation which demands in-office attendance. Your levels, your qualification, and your temperament will Engage in a critical role in all circumstances.

- You'll find 3 choices for you when you are attempting to acquire a work from your home position and infrequently, you can opt for semi-skilled jobs which can be obtained using a ability you haven't aced but. Intermediate or starter level interests and qualifications also can get you jobs from which you'll generate knowledge and understand quite a bit.

- The Digital world of jobs won't discriminate or differentiate quite a bit involving proficient and unskilled aspirants. There is likely to be conditions when candidates haven't completed any certification study course or they are still grappling to find their strength. The good thing is that the Digital world contains a spot for you even at your worst. You merely really have to choose the initial step and possess the willingness to master from quite possibly the most essential matters.

Read more information on remote qa jobs, hocus pocus, rodrigo blankenship, software testing, rex orange county, wfh jobs, manual testing jobs, software testing jobs, halloween ends & liga mx Visit the website softwaretestingsapiens.com.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“Latest News on remote qa jobs”

Leave a Reply

Gravatar